Introduction to Kobe:
Chinese name Kobe Bryant
Alias ??Peter Pan, Black Mamba
Birthplace Philadelphia, Pennsylvania
Height 1.98m/6 feet 6 inches
Graduated from Lower Merion High School
Belongs to the Los Angeles Lakers team
On the court Position shooting guard
Foreign name Kobe Bryant
Nationality American
Date of birth August 23, 1978
Weight 93.0kg/205 LB
Sports Basketball
Main Awards NBA Most Valuable Player Award (2008) Two-time NBA Finals Most Valuable Player Award Four-time NBA All-Star Game Most Valuable Player Award Five-time NBA champion
Jersey number 24
